Baidu launches new AI text-to-image tech
Baidu, a major search engine company in China, presented new AI applications at the Baidu World Conference on Tuesday.
Those include a text-to-image tech named iRAG designed to tackle hallucinations in image generation and a no-code tool called Miaoda, allowing software development without coding skills.
The company is focusing on commercializing its AI technology after significant investment in LLM research.
